Understanding the Mechanics of Rise

The perfect rise refers to the ideal expansion of dough during the proofing process, resulting in a light, airy texture and a pleasing crust. This is achieved through a combination of factors, including yeast activity, temperature, humidity, and dough handling. Yeast, a microorganism that consumes sugars and produces carbon dioxide as a byproduct, is the primary driver of rise. When yeast is activated, it ferments the sugars present in the dough, producing CO2 gas bubbles that get trapped, causing the dough to rise.

Factors Affecting Yeast Activity

Yeast activity is influenced by temperature, pH, salt, and sugar levels in the dough. Temperature plays a crucial role, with optimal yeast activity occurring between 75°F and 85°F (24°C and 30°C). pH levels also impact yeast activity, with a slightly acidic environment (pH 5.5-6.5) promoting optimal yeast growth. Salt and sugar levels can also affect yeast activity, with high levels of either component inhibiting yeast growth.
